About Sulaiman
Sulaiman is a name that carries an air of enduring wisdom and strength, resonating deeply across cultures and centuries. Rooted in both Arabic and Hebrew traditions, meaning "man of peace" and derived from the venerable Solomon, it’s a name that feels both regal and grounded. Parents seeking a name with profound historical and spiritual weight, one that evokes leadership and thoughtful composure, will find Sulaiman to be a compelling choice. Its widespread popularity in diverse regions like Indonesia, Egypt, and Pakistan highlights its universal appeal, offering a distinct cultural richness that goes beyond its Western counterparts while retaining a familiar, classic charm.

Frequently Asked Questions About Sulaiman
What is the origin and meaning of the name Sulaiman?
Sulaiman has both Arabic and Hebrew origins, meaning "man of peace." It is derived from the biblical name Solomon.
Is Sulaiman a common name in any particular regions?
Yes, Sulaiman is quite popular in various countries including Indonesia, Malaysia, Egypt, Saudi Arabia, and Pakistan, reflecting its strong cultural associations.
